This hands-on intermediate course covers more advanced vector tools and features of Adobe Illustrator for users with some prior experience. Students will work with a variety of sophisticated techniques including the pen tool, symbols, meshes, and blends.
Topics Covered:
- Advanced Pen & Path Techniques
- Placing Linked & Embedded Artwork
- Advanced Typography Techniques
- Working Symbols
- 3D Effects
- Understanding Nesting
- Advanced Layer Management
- Advanced Image Trace Techniques
- Creating Gradient Meshes
- Blending Color & Shapes
- Working With Color Profiles
